Key features that matter for real life
3-in-1 filtration for particles, odors, and VOCs
This model combines a True HEPA layer (designed to capture 99.97% of airborne particles) with activated carbon for odor and VOC-related filtering, plus a pre-filter to help with larger debris. If your priority is reducing airborne dust and irritants while also addressing “smell problems” like smoke and general household odors, the filtration stack is built for that multi-target approach.
Coverage and cleaning capacity
It’s rated to cover up to 975 sq ft, with a stated CADR up to 309. That makes it potentially appealing for bigger open spaces or larger rooms, but it’s still important to match the purifier to your actual room layout and typical air movement. If you need strong cleaning for a smaller, closed bedroom, you may be more sensitive to performance at lower speeds and overnight settings than to maximum coverage claims.
Laser air quality sensor and automatic adjustments
A laser-based air quality sensor tracks PM2.5 in real time and can adjust settings automatically. In practice, this is most useful when you want less manual tinkering, for example when air quality changes during cooking, cleaning, or seasonal pollen shifts.
App control, scheduling, and kid-friendly options
The Windmill Air Purifier supports app control for monitoring indoor air quality, setting schedules, and changing modes remotely. Extra features include child lock and light control, both of which come up naturally for households that want easy control without button presses, and for people who prefer a darker bedroom at night.

FAQs
Does this air purifier replace the need for manual control?
It can reduce manual control because it uses a laser-based sensor to track air quality and can automatically adjust settings. You can still use the app to fine-tune settings and schedules.
What does the 3-in-1 filtration system include?
The system combines a True HEPA filter (designed to capture 99.97% of airborne particles), an activated carbon layer for odor and VOC-related help, and a pre-filter.
How big of a space can it cover?
It’s rated to cover up to 975 sq ft, with a stated CADR up to 309. Actual performance depends on room conditions and airflow.
Is it quiet enough for nighttime use?
Many buyers describe it as very quiet, and the purifier includes light control (including the ability to turn off the LED light), which helps if you want a darker sleeping environment.
Is it durable?
Review feedback suggests it’s primarily plastic, which may be fine for a purifier that stays in one place, but it’s not the best fit for shoppers looking for a heavy-duty, rugged appliance.
